在Ubuntu上使用GCC进行Fortran语言编程,你需要遵循以下步骤:
首先,确保你的Ubuntu系统已经安装了GCC Fortran编译器。如果没有安装,可以通过以下命令进行安装:
sudo apt update
sudo apt install gfortran
使用文本编辑器(如nano、vim或gedit)创建一个Fortran源文件。例如,创建一个名为hello.f90的文件:
nano hello.f90
在文件中编写Fortran代码。例如:
program hello
print *, 'Hello, World!'
end program hello
保存并关闭文件。
使用gfortran命令编译Fortran源文件。例如:
gfortran -o hello hello.f90
这条命令会将hello.f90编译成一个名为hello的可执行文件。
编译成功后,运行生成的可执行文件:
./hello
你应该会看到输出:
Hello, World!
如果你的程序由多个Fortran文件组成,可以将它们一起编译。例如,假设你有两个文件main.f90和utils.f90,可以使用以下命令编译:
gfortran -o myprogram main.f90 utils.f90
如果你需要在Fortran程序中使用C库,可以使用-l选项链接库。例如,如果你想链接数学库libm,可以使用以下命令:
gfortran -o myprogram main.f90 utils.f90 -lm
你可以使用gdb调试Fortran程序。首先,编译程序时添加-g选项以生成调试信息:
gfortran -g -o hello hello.f90
然后,使用gdb运行程序:
gdb ./hello
在gdb提示符下,输入run命令运行程序,或者使用其他调试命令进行调试。
通过以上步骤,你可以在Ubuntu上使用GCC进行Fortran语言编程。